LETTER FROM THE PRESIDENT
Dear Glenn community center family, friends & sponsors,
The year 2009 into 2010 was and is an exceptional time. We held the first
“Glenn Community Center Golf Outing” raising almost $7,000.00, which made
this event the most profitable fund raiser in the history of the GCC. Most importantly
was the fact that all of the participants had a good time and enjoyed the golf & a
great dinner. We also had the largest attendance ever, almost 500 people, at our
4th of July Pancake Breakfast and in the fall we held our first Pig Roast in honor of
our Ganges Township Fire Department.
We plan to purchase a Pool Table & a Ping Pong Table for the GCC for the enjoyment
of our Community which should attract all ages. We hope to have free ice cream socials and perhaps dances & free movie nights.
2010 has just started and we have many ideas to consider and are open to your suggestions for the benefit and enjoyment of our Community. Your Board of Directors
are really excited about the year 2010 and hope for your cooperation and help to make
this a landmark year for all of the Glenn Community.
